Forex Trading for Busy Professionals: Managing Time and Trades


Forex trading can be challenging for busy professionals who juggle demanding careers and limited time. However, with proper planning and effective time management strategies, it is possible to engage in forex trading while maintaining work-life balance. In this guide, we will explore practical tips for busy professionals to manage their time and trades effectively in the forex market.

Set Clear Goals and Define Trading Strategy

Busy professionals should start by setting clear goals and defining their trading strategy. Determine your desired trading style (long-term, swing trading, or day trading) and the time commitment you can realistically dedicate to trading. Having a well-defined strategy will help you focus on specific opportunities and make the most of your limited trading time.

Leverage Technology

Utilize technology to streamline your trading activities and save time. Use trading platforms with advanced features and mobile apps that allow you to monitor the market, execute trades, and set up alerts on the go. Take advantage of automated trading tools, such as stop-loss and take-profit orders, to manage your trades even when you're not actively monitoring the market.

Use Limit Orders

Busy professionals may not have the luxury of closely monitoring the market for trade opportunities. In such cases, limit orders can be valuable tools. Set limit orders at desired entry and exit points, and let the market execute the trades automatically when the specified conditions are met. Limit orders allow you to participate in the market without needing to be actively present.

Focus on Key Currency Pairs

Instead of trying to monitor and analyze a wide range of currency pairs, focus on a few key pairs that align with your trading strategy. Concentrate on major currency pairs, such as EUR/USD, GBP/USD, or USD/JPY, as they tend to have higher liquidity and attract more attention from traders. By narrowing your focus, you can optimize your analysis and decision-making process.

Utilize Trading Tools and Signals

To save time on market analysis, consider utilizing trading tools and signals. Use technical analysis indicators, such as moving averages, trend lines, and oscillators, to identify potential trade setups. Additionally, explore reputable forex signal services that provide trade recommendations based on their analysis. However, always perform your own analysis before executing any trades based on signals.

Continuous Learning and Adaptation

Forex markets are constantly evolving, and staying up-to-date is essential for success. Dedicate time for continuous learning and education to enhance your trading skills and knowledge. Attend webinars, read trading books, follow reputable financial news sources, and engage with online trading communities to stay informed about market trends and developments.
